Le Botaniste Review
Visitors to New York City discover a refreshing oasis in Le Botaniste, a trailblazing chain of plant-based restaurants that elevates vegetable-forward cuisine to sophisticated heights. Founded with a vision of holistic health and environmental stewardship, Le Botaniste offers entirely plant-powered menus crafted from organic ingredients, making it an ideal haven for vegans, vegetarians, and anyone embracing mindful eating. The establishment’s apothecary-inspired aesthetic, adorned with lush greenery, vintage botanical accents, and vibrant artwork, creates an inviting ambiance that feels both therapeutic and modern. Diners approach a counter to select from “prescription” bowls—meticulously prepared, globally inspired dishes served in elegant Japanese ceramic ware for dine-in experiences.
The Standout Plant-Based Offerings
Le Botaniste’s commitment to 100% plant-based fare stands out as its defining feature, ensuring every dish bursts with fresh, nutrient-dense flavors without compromising on taste or texture. The menu revolves around signature prescription bowls, each a harmonious blend of grains, vegetables, sauces, and garnishes that mimic beloved classics while celebrating plant ingenuity. These meals underscore the restaurant’s inclusivity, accommodating various dietary needs including gluten-free options and nut-free variations upon request. Guests appreciate the hearty portions and vibrant presentations, which transform everyday vegetables into culinary masterpieces.
Among the highlights, the Coconut Curry Tibetan Mama bowl features brown rice enveloped in a creamy coconut peanut butter curry sauce, accompanied by steamed greens and tangy Ghentse kimchi, delivering a comforting Southeast Asian-inspired warmth. The Pasta Bolo reimagines Italian comfort with quinoa fusilli tossed in a rich, umami-packed bolognese sauce, finished with herbal oil and a superseed mix for added crunch and nutrition. Adventurous palates gravitate toward the Spicy Chili Sin Carne, a robust medley of beans, spices, and vegetables simmered to perfection. Seasonal specials like the Mushroom Stroganoff or Chef Priyanka’s Samosa Bowl with saag elements add variety, ensuring repeat visits remain exciting.

Sustainability and Philosophy
At its core, Le Botaniste embodies a philosophy of planetary care intertwined with gastronomic pleasure. As the first carbon-neutral, organic plant-based restaurant in New York City, it meticulously tracks and offsets emissions through initiatives like planting the Le Botaniste Forest in Peru and using compostable packaging. Founder Alain Coumont, a seasoned restaurateur, drew from global travels to craft this model, prioritizing organic sourcing and low-impact practices. Natural wine selections complement the meals, offering low-intervention varietals that align with the venue’s ethos of purity and balance.
